Core Shipping Methods for China to USA Routes

Choosing the right transport mode is the most significant factor in controlling your total landed cost. Depending on your product urgency and volume, several options exist to optimize your logistics strategy.

For instance, businesses needing rapid inventory replenishment often opt for air freight to bypass traditional ocean transit times. Conversely, for large bulk orders, utilizing sea freight provides the most cost-effective solution per unit.

Method Cost Transit Time Best For
Air Freight High 3-7 Days Urgent/High Value
Sea Freight Low 25-40 Days Bulk/Heavy Cargo
Express Very High 2-5 Days Small Parcels





How Does Sea Freight Compare to Other Shipping Options?

Sea freight remains the backbone of global trade, offering unmatched capacity for high-volume importers. However, it requires careful planning due to longer lead times and potential port disruptions.

In contrast, air freight is significantly faster but comes with a premium price tag. For those seeking a balance, hybrid solutions or express service options can bridge the gap between cost and speed.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the fastest way to ship from China to the USA?



Air freight is the fastest method, typically taking 3 to 7 days for transit. Express courier services can be even faster but are generally limited to smaller, high-value shipments.

How do I reduce shipping costs?



Consolidating shipments into full container loads (FCL) instead of less than container loads (LCL) is a primary way to reduce per-unit costs. Additionally, booking in advance during off-peak seasons helps secure better rates.

What documents are required for US customs?



You typically need a comm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ading, and an arrival notice. Depending on the product, you may also require specific certificates of origin or import licenses.

Does freight insurance cover everything?



Standard carrier liability is often limited. It is highly recommended to purchase comprehensive cargo insurance to protect your investment against damage, theft, or total loss during transit.

What factors influence shipping rates?



Rates are influenced by fuel surcharges, seasonal peak demand, carrier capacity, and global geopolitical conditions. Port congestion can also lead to temporary surcharges.

When is the peak shipping season?



The peak season usually runs from August through October as companies prepare inventory for the holiday shopping period. Rates are often higher and capacity is tighter during these months.
